7. The Dignity of Man
Only humans are created with the capacity to know love and serve God
Compendium 66-70
Genesis 1:26-31
1. Only man was created in the "image of God" Genesis 1:27
2. God willed us into being for no other reason than his love for us. God delights in us just as we delight with our children.
3. Our capacity for Truth and our ability and desire to love and be loved reflect God's presence in us.
4. Each of us is an unrepeatable, unique, infinitely valuable, unconditionally loved child of God. 5. We have a common origin in God our Father and our dignity and rights to life and liberty come from God alone.
6. Since God values us for our own sake, so too, should we value others for their own sake. This means we cannot treat others as objects to be used or exploited for any reason and also that we must protect and defend others, especially the most vulnerable such as the elderly, the unborn, the sick, the poor, the unwanted, the persecuted, children, the abused, the outcasts, prisoners etc..
7. We were made to know, love and serve God in this life and to be happy with him in the next.
8. We are a unity of body and soul. A material body given by our parents and a spiritual soul directly created by God.
9. We are the only creatures who can know love and serve God.
10. We are called to a greatness that goes beyond earthly existence.
11. We are fulfilled only through our friendship with God.
12. A casual reference to our creator is not good enough. God calls each of us to a unique and profound personal friendship with him.
